Where cobbled charm meets coastal cool, Gdańsk is a dynamic city in Poland"s Pomorskie province. It is part of Tricity—a metropolitan area along the Gdańsk Bay that includes the neighbouring coastal cities of Sopot and Gdynia, along with nearby towns. The city likely takes its name from "Gdania," an earlier name for the Motława river that runs through it.
